Blurb: The sequel to the Amber Allure best-seller Raindrops and Roses…
When Drew and Michael first met, they spent every minute of their free time together, making love, dreaming, planning, and generally behaving like they lived on their own private planet. Now, almost three months later, they’re still together, but only just. Michael’s been gradually distancing himself from Drew and he’s not returning Drew’s calls. They’re supposed to be spending Christmas with Michael’s family, so Drew forces a meeting. If Michael has met someone else, he wants to know, and he wants to know now.
Will the holiday turn into a disaster, or will the men have a happy Christmas ending?

Review: When stubborn pride gets in the way of true romance…I just get irritated.

Not only does Michael start this nonsense once, be reverts to it after Drew takes steps to help make them a more permanent couple, and reduce some financial stress by finding an apartment that he hopes both can share. Pride gets in the way, but I understand that when to very independent men are trying to adapt to what it means to be in a partnership with each other.

Relationships involve give and take, compromise, but will each be able to make a compromise? I think it’s very important to read the first book in this series, Raindrops and Roses, otherwise you won’t’ get much out of it.

I was entertained enough to want to read the rest of the series, and can’t wait to find out some more about the supporting characters!
